When Susan sings
Pub: Humphrey Milford, Postcards for the Little Ones. Susan series. Depicting a young girl in different moods. First published by Liberty & Co c.1912. Artist: Lilian Price Hacker (wife of artist Arthur Hacker) Date: 1923

When Susan Sings
EDITORS COMMENTS
is a charming and evocative image from the "Susan" series of postcards published by Humphrey Milford in 1923. This beautiful work of art, created by the talented Lilian Price Hacker, was originally published by Liberty & Co. in 1912. Hacker, who was the wife of renowned artist Arthur Hacker, expertly captured the essence of childhood in this series, each image depicting young Susan in a different mood. In this particular print, Susan is shown with her eyes closed and a serene expression on her face as she sings. Her hands are delicately placed on the edge of a small table, and her dress flows gently around her, suggesting a sense of freedom and joy. The muted colors and soft focus of the image add to the dreamlike quality, transporting the viewer to a simpler time. The "Susan" series was immensely popular during the early 20th century, and these postcards were treasured keepsakes for children and collectors alike. The images of Susan in various moods, from playful to thoughtful, resonated with the public, and her enduring charm continues to captivate us today.
